Job Description

The Senior Compensation Analyst reflects the mission, vision, and values of NM, adheres to the organization’s Code of Ethics and Corporate Compliance Program, and complies with all relevant policies, procedures, guidelines and all other regulatory and accreditation standards. The Senior Compensation Analyst reports to the Program Director of Physician Compensation and supports the following: 

Responsibilities:

  • Exercises significant discretion in interacting with all levels within the system to support compensation strategy, pay programs and policies.
  • Assists in designing, implementing and administering compensation and incentive programs across the organization. Develops incentive or special compensation programs as needed.
  • Prepares reports and analyses to ensure equity and competitiveness of pay programs.
  • Conducts research and provides summary findings to leadership and stakeholders to help design and review current total rewards and talent programs.
  • Reviews new and updated job descriptions and research, collects, and analyzes data in order to determine appropriate salary grade and title.
  • Independently conducts market reviews by identifying, extracting source materials (i.e. internal and external job descriptions and all components of compensation data), providing summary findings, making recommendations to compensation leadership and stakeholders, analyzing budgetary impact and developing implementation protocols (communication plan, coordination with MyHR for data updates). 
  • Leads participation in annual salary surveys and serves as liaison with survey vendors. May delegate common surveys to additional support within HR to complete based on approved matches.
  • Independently consults with HR colleagues, leadership and employees in application of compensation practices, salary determinations and new hire compensation. May provide instruction/training in a formal setting regarding compensation practices and procedures.
  • Provides authorization for non-standard personnel actions, interim pay and other payments as appropriate, including the coordination of payments with payroll department.
  • Serves as departmental NMI/intranet content manager.
  • Serves as the compensation systems expert, partnering with appropriate resources in the design and maintenance of the system.
  • Maintains integrity of compensation data in PeopleSoft.
  • Proactively identifies opportunities for operational improvement, including the development and execution of subsequent action plans and routine audits.
  • Manages special projects as requested.

Qualifications

Required:

  • Bachelor's Degree, preferably in HR, Industrial/Organizational Psychology, Finance or Business
  • Minimum of 3 years of Compensation experience and 5 years of relevant HR/Finance experience (minimum of 8 years of total experience)
  •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Excel and a working proficiency of Microsoft Access
  • Demonstrated organizational and administrative skills to include the ability to prioritize and handle multiple tasks and projects concurrently
  • Excellent attention to detail
  • Well-developed analytical and problem-solving skills and logical reasoning
  • Demonstrates history of exercising confidentiality and discretion
  • Knowledge of relevant federal, state and local regulations relating to Human Resources
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
  • Strong interpersonal skills
  • Ability to travel to various sites as needed

Preferred:

  • Experience in physician compensation
  • Master's Degree
  • Certified Compensation Professional (CCP) or Profession in Human Resources (PHR) designation
  • PeopleSoft experience
  • Healthcare experience
